One of the most popular puzzle games of all time is back with high-definition graphics, dazzling elemental effects and a new 'rebalanced X' game mode. “Super Puzzle Fighter II Turbo® HD Remix” brings together Capcom's coolest fighting characters to provide extremely addictive puzzle mayhem. Enjoy single-player, local and online versus play, and spectator modes.
Classic arcade play: The game features all the classic elements from the original arcade game, including traditional X Mode. Think fast on your feet as gems fall into your character's playfield. Don't let the stack get too high.
New X' Mode: The new X' Mode has been rebalanced with adjusted drop patterns and damage to level the playing field.
Y and Z Modes: Y Mode challenges players to connect three or more gems horizontally, vertically or diagonally. Z Mode has you group four adjacent gems and rotate them to join to other same-colored gems.
Stunning new graphics: Beautifully detailed high-definition backgrounds and character art come from the talented artists of Udon Comics.
New elemental effects: Gems and Crash Gems interact with dazzling new effects.
Hidden characters: There's Akuma, Dan, and more.
Online play: Get online with Xbox LIVE® and challenge other players to Ranked and Player Matches. Follow your progress on the leaderboards, and try to score the twelve all-new achievements!

How the fuck have some of you never played PUZZLE FIGHTER before?? ???
Anyway, the original game is a bit unbalanced. Not just the home ports, the arcade game itself. Certain characters' gem drop patterns kind of sucked, making it easier for your opponent to get the drop on you. I suppose it could be argued that picking a character with a weaker gem pattern is like a handicap and more of a challenge though. Capcom fixed this issue themselves later on with the Dreamcast port, which the XBLA version is clearly based on. It had online play as well BTW. In the DC port, you could alter any characters' gem pattern to whatever you wanted to, so even Dan could end up as the best character in the game. So I think the devs of this version just took this concept and made everyone pretty much equal with gem editing. I haven't played it yet though.
Also for you DUMBASSES, the game is actually three puzzle games in one. X, Y, and Z are all different games. X is the normal PF, but Y and Z are essentially COLUMNS and PANEL DE PON/TETRIS ATTACK.
